Patents by Inventor Lulin Chen
Lulin Chen has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Publication number: 20240129561Abstract: In certain aspects of the disclosure, a method, a computer-readable medium, and a system for foveated rendering of omnidirectional media content are provided. The method includes receiving a request to access a stream of media data associated with the omnidirectional media content at a point in time the client is accessing the stream of media data for foveated rendering of the omnidirectional media content; determining an initial portion of media data, starting from the point in time the client requests to access, for foveated rendering of the omnidirectional media content for delivery to a client device; and transmitting, in response to the request, the initial portion of media data. The initial portion of media data comprises a portion of the omnidirectional media content for a viewport that is foveated rendered or to be displayed using foveated rendering on the client device according to the request.Type: ApplicationFiled: September 22, 2023Publication date: April 18, 2024Inventors: Xin Wang, Lulin Chen
-
Publication number: 20240114168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to encode and/or decode video data. Immersive media data includes a first patch track comprising first encoded immersive media data that corresponds to a first spatial portion of immersive media content, a second patch track comprising second encoded immersive media data that corresponds to a second spatial portion of the immersive media content that is different than the first spatial portion, an elementary data track comprising first immersive media elementary data, wherein the first patch track and/or the second patch track reference the elementary data track, and grouping data that specifies a spatial relationship between the first patch track and the second patch track. An encoding and/or decoding operation is performed based on the first patch track, the second patch track, the elementary data track and the grouping data to generate decoded immersive media data.Type: ApplicationFiled: December 7, 2023Publication date: April 4, 2024Applicant: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11922561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to generate media data for an immersive media experience. A set of parameters for processing a scene description for an immersive media experience are accessed. Multimedia data for the immersive media experience is accessed, including a plurality of media tracks, each media track comprising an associated series of samples of media data for a different component of the immersive media experience, and a derived track comprising a set of derivation operations to perform to generate a series of samples of media data for the client for the immersive media experience. A derivation operation is performed to generate a portion of media data for a derived media track, including processing the plurality of media tracks to generate a first series of samples of the media data for the immersive media experience, and outputting the derived media track.Type: GrantFiled: October 5, 2021Date of Patent: March 5, 2024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11882270Abstract: Method and apparatus for signaling or parsing constrained active entries in reference picture lists for multi-layer coding are disclosed. For the decoder side, when the current picture is a RADL (Random Access Decodable Leading) picture, reference picture list 0 or reference picture list 1 of the current picture is mandatorily required to contain no active entry corresponding to a RASL (Random Access Skipped Leading) picture with pps_mixed_nalu_types_in_pic_flag equal to 0 or a picture that precedes an associated IRAP (Intra Random Access Point) picture in decoding order, and wherein an active entry in the reference picture list 0 or the reference picture list 1 of the RADL picture can refer to a RASL picture with the pps_mixed_nalu_types_in_pic_flag equal to 1 and a referenced RASL picture either belongs to the same layer or a different layer than a layer containing the current picture which is the RADL picture.Type: GrantFiled: June 8, 2021Date of Patent: January 23, 2024Assignee: HFI INNOVATION INC.Inventors: Shih-Ta Hsiang, Lulin Chen, Chih-Wei Hsu, Olena Chubach
-
Patent number: 11818326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to encode and/or decode video data. Immersive media data includes a set of one or more tracks, each track comprising associated immersive media data corresponding to an associated spatial portion of immersive media content and metadata specifying a six degree of freedom (6DoF) viewing region in the immersive media content, wherein the metadata comprises viewing region type data indicating a type of the viewing region. An encoding and/or decoding operation is performed based on the set of one or more tracks and the viewing region metadata to generate encoded and/or decoded immersive media data. The viewing region type data can be specified by a data structure attribute of the metadata specifying a viewing region and/or by an attribute of the metadata specifying a viewing region.Type: GrantFiled: May 10, 2021Date of Patent: November 14, 2023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11785214Abstract: A method for specifying layout of subpictures is provided. A video decoder receives data from a bitstream to be decoded as a current picture of a video. The video decoder parses the bitstream for positions and sizes of multiple subpictures of the current picture. A position of a first subpicture and a size of a last subpicture are skipped during the parsing. The video decoder reconstructs the current picture and the subpictures of the current picture according to the positions and the sizes of the subpictures.Type: GrantFiled: November 12, 2020Date of Patent: October 10, 2023Assignee: MediaTek Singapore Pte. Ltd.Inventors: Lulin Chen, Chun-Chia Chen, Chih-Wei Hsu, Ching-Yeh Chen, Chen-Yen Lai
-
Patent number: 11778235Abstract: A method for performing transform skip mode (TSM) in a video decoder is provided. A video decoder receives data from a bitstream to be decoded as a plurality of video pictures. The video decoder parses the bitstream for a first syntax element in a sequence parameter set (SPS) of a current sequence of video pictures. When the first syntax element indicates that transform skip mode is allowed for the current sequence of video pictures and when transform skip mode is used for a current block in a current picture of the current sequence, the video decoder reconstructs the current block by using quantized residual signals that are not transformed.Type: GrantFiled: April 11, 2022Date of Patent: October 3, 2023Assignee: HFI INNOVATION INC.Inventors: Shih-Ta Hsiang, Lulin Chen, Tzu-Der Chuang, Chih-Wei Hsu, Ching-Yeh Chen, Olena Chubach, Yu-Wen Huang
-
Patent number: 11743559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to access media data for a first three-dimensional (3D) immersive media experience including media tracks each including an associated series of samples of media data for a different component of the first 3D immersive media experience and derived immersive tracks, each comprising a set of derivation operations to perform to generate an associated series of samples of media data for a different component of a second 3D immersive media experience and perform, for each of the one or more derived immersive tracks, a derivation operation of the set of derivation operations by processing associated samples of the one or more media tracks as specified by the derivation operation to generate the associated series of samples of media data of the second 3D immersive media experience.Type: GrantFiled: January 4, 2022Date of Patent: August 29, 2023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11743441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to accessing multimedia data that includes a plurality of media tracks that each include an associated series of samples of media data, and a derived track comprising a set of derivation operations to perform to generate a series of samples of media data for the derived track. A derivation operation of the set is performed to generate a portion of media data for the derived track, which includes: determining, based on the derivation operation, a group of media tracks from the plurality by determining each media track in the group meets a grouping criteria, selecting one media track from the group of media tracks, and adding a sample from the one media track to the derived track to generate the portion of the derived track.Type: GrantFiled: August 30, 2021Date of Patent: August 29, 2023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11706374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to access multimedia data comprising a hierarchical track structure comprising at least a first track at a first level of the hierarchical track structure comprising first media data, wherein the first media data comprises a first sequence of video media units, and a second track at a second level in the hierarchical track structure different than the first level of the first track, the second track comprising metadata specifying a re-timing derivation operation. Output video media units are generated according to the second track, comprising performing the re-timing derivation operation on the first sequence of video media units to modify a timing of the first sequence of video media units by removing one or more video media units associated with the re-timing derivation operation and/or shifting timing information of the first sequence of video media units.Type: GrantFiled: April 9, 2021Date of Patent: July 18, 2023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Publication number: 20230224512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to provide video data for immersive media implemented by a server in communication with a client device. A request to access a stream of media data associated with immersive content at a point in time the client is first accessing the stream of media data for the immersive content is received from the client device. In response to the request from the client, the server transmits a response indication whether it has rendered at least part of the stream of media data. The server may also determine, based on the request from the client, whether to render at least part of the stream of media data for delivery to the client device.Type: ApplicationFiled: January 3, 2023Publication date: July 13, 2023Applicant: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11652903Abstract: A method and system of multimedia streaming services using DASH (Dynamic Adaptive Streaming over HTTP) are disclosed. According to this method, one or more Push Directives are sent from a client to a server to indicate information related to media data requested. Each Push Directive comprises a Push type including Push-rate and Push-rate Directive includes information associated with a push data rate related to the media data requested. If the Push-rate Directive is received by the server, one or more groups of data for the media data requested are pushed from the server to the client according to the push data rate. According to another method, fragmented MPDS are used, where at least one fragmented MPD omits a MPD header, MPD payload, Period header or Period payload. In yet another method, a status message group includes SharedResourceAllocation message that comprises parameters including bandwidth and pacingRate.Type: GrantFiled: December 14, 2021Date of Patent: May 16, 2023Assignee: MediaTek Inc.Inventors: Lulin Chen, Shan Liu, Wang Lin Lai
-
Patent number: 11589032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to perform media processing tasks. A media processing entity includes a processor in communication with a memory, wherein the memory stores computer-readable instructions that, when executed by the processor, cause the processor to perform receiving, from a remote computing device, multi-view multimedia data comprising a hierarchical track structure comprising at least a first track comprising first media data at a first level of the hierarchical track structure, and a second track comprising task instruction data at a second level in the hierarchical track structure that is different than the first level of the first track. The instructions further cause the processor to perform processing the first media data of the first track based on the task instruction data of the second track to generate modified media data and an output track that includes the modified media data.Type: GrantFiled: January 6, 2021Date of Patent: February 21, 2023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Publication number: 20230007281Abstract: Video processing methods and apparatuses for processing a current block in a current picture by reference picture resampling include receiving input data of the current block, determining a scaling window of the current picture and a scaling window of a reference picture. The current picture and reference picture may have different scaling window sizes. A ratio between a scaling window width, height, or size of the current picture and a scaling window width, height, or size of the reference picture is constrained to be within a ratio constraint. A reference block is generated from the reference picture according to the ratio, and used to encode or decode the current block.Type: ApplicationFiled: December 10, 2020Publication date: January 5, 2023Inventors: Tzu-Der CHUANG, Chih-Wei HSU, Ching-Yeh CHEN, Chia-Ming TSAI, Chun-Chia CHEN, Olena CHUBACH, Lulin CHEN, Yu-Wen HUANG
-
Publication number: 20230007314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to provide video data for immersive media implemented by a server in communication with a client device. A request to access a stream of media data associated with immersive content at a point in time the client is first accessing the stream of media data for the immersive content is received from the client device. An initial portion of media data is determined, starting from the point in time the client requests to access, for the immersive content for delivery to the client device. In response to the request to access the stream of media data, the initial portion of media data is transmitted to the client device.Type: ApplicationFiled: June 27, 2022Publication date: January 5, 2023Applicant: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11509878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to perform media processing. A media processing entity includes at least one processor in communication with a memory, wherein the memory stores computer-readable instructions that, when executed by the at least one processor, cause the at least one processor to perform receiving, from a remote computing device, multi-view multimedia data comprising a hierarchical track structure comprising at least a first track comprising first media data at a first level of the hierarchical track structure, and metadata associated with a second track at a second level in the hierarchical track structure that is different than the first level of the first track. The instructions further cause the processor to perform processing the first media data of the first track based on the metadata associated with the second track to generate second media data for the second track.Type: GrantFiled: September 11, 2019Date of Patent: November 22, 2022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11509938Abstract: Methods and apparatus for video coding are disclosed. According to one method, a bitstream is generated or received, where the bitstream includes a first syntax and a second syntax. The first syntax is related to a target number of bits used to represent a set of third syntaxes and each third syntax specifies one subpicture ID for one subpicture in a set of subpictures. The second syntax is related to a total number of subpictures in the set of subpicture, where a first number that can be represented by the target number of bits is equal to or greater than the total number of subpictures. According to another method, the subpicture ID syntaxes have different values for different subpictures.Type: GrantFiled: November 3, 2020Date of Patent: November 22, 2022Assignee: HFI INNOVATION INC.Inventors: Chen-Yen Lai, Shih-Ta Hsiang, Olena Chubach, Tzu-Der Chuang, Ching-Yeh Chen, Lulin Chen
-
Publication number: 20220337800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to accessing multimedia data that includes a plurality of media tracks that each include an associated series of samples of media data, and a derived track comprising a set of derivation operations to perform to generate a series of samples of media data for the derived track. A derivation operation of the set is performed to generate a portion of media data for the derived track, which includes: determining, based on the derivation operation, a group of media tracks from the plurality by determining each media track in the group meets a grouping criteria, selecting one media track from the group of media tracks, and adding a sample from the one media track to the derived track to generate the portion of the derived track.Type: ApplicationFiled: March 29, 2022Publication date: October 20, 2022Applicant: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en
-
Patent number: 11477445Abstract: Methods and apparatuses for processing video data include receiving input data associated with a current video picture, dividing the current video picture into non-overlapping rectangular tiles, grouping the tiles in the current video picture into tile groups, and encoding or decoding video data in the tile groups within the current video picture. According to one embodiment, each tile group is composed of an integer number of tiles, and shapes of all the tile groups are constrained to be rectangle. According to one embodiment, a flag is used to indicate whether one or more in-loop filtering operations are performed across tile group boundaries.Type: GrantFiled: December 24, 2019Date of Patent: October 18, 2022Assignee: HFI Innovation Inc.Inventor: Lulin Chen
-
Patent number: 11457231Abstract: The techniques described herein relate to methods, apparatus, and computer readable media configured to encode and/or decode video data. Point cloud video data includes a plurality of tracks. first metadata of a first track of the plurality of tracks, the first metadata specifying a first source region of a plurality of source regions of the point cloud video data, wherein each source region corresponds to a different spatial portion of the point cloud video data. The first metadata specifies a sub-region of the first track in the first source region comprising data indicative of a spatial position of video data of the first track in the first source region. Point cloud media is generated, based on the first metadata, for the sub-region of the first source region using the video data of the first track.Type: GrantFiled: March 11, 2020Date of Patent: September 27, 2022Assignee: MEDIATEK Singapore Pte. Ltd.Inventors: Xin Wang, Lulin Chen